Only just completed in 2024, this beautifully finished home delivers a modern lifestyle with a refreshingly low-maintenance edge, perfectly nestled amongst stunning established gardens in a village celebrated for its historic origins. Step inside and the appeal is immediate. An open plan kitchen, dining and living area forms the social heart of the home - light, inviting, and perfectly designed for everyday living. Large doors open seamlessly onto a fantastic east-facing covered deck, creating effortless indoor-outdoor flow and a sunny spot to entertain or unwind amidst the garden setting. There are three double bedrooms, two with sliders opening directly onto the deck and the master bedroom its own ensuite. Warmth and energy efficiency are front of mind, with double glazing, insulation in the ceilings, walls and underfloor, a heat pump, and gas hot water. Outside, the 1,168m2 section is simply divine. Beautifully planted, the gardens create a private, picturesque setting while remaining remarkably easy care. There are two rainwater collection tanks with filtration system, a single carport, and a garden shed. Life in Tikokino is something special. One of Central Hawke's Bay's historic villages, it's a place where community is strong, the pace of life is relaxed, and neighbours know each other by name. The village is home to a well-regarded primary school and a popular country tavern, both central to the social fabric of the community. Despite its peaceful rural setting, you're still well connected to the wider region - Waipawa and Waipukurau are just a short drive away for shopping, services, and secondary schooling, while Hastings is comfortably within commuting distance for work, dining, and the wider attractions of Hawke's Bay. This is easy care village living done exceptionally well!
